Ruby améliore compétences en création numérique

Comment Ruby peut-il booster vos compétences en création de produits numériques ?

Découvrez comment Ruby, un langage de programmation moderne et puissant, est en train de transformer la création de produits numériques. Cet article explore les avantages uniques de Ruby, notamment sa flexibilité et sa syntaxe intuitive, qui facilitent le développement dans un monde technologique en rapide évolution. Vous apprendrez comment Ruby simplifie le processus de développement, même pour ceux qui ne sont pas des experts en programmation, et comment son framework Ruby on Rails accélère le déploiement d’applications web. En parallèle, l’article vous guide pour améliorer vos compétences en développement grâce à Ruby, en mettant en lumière sa communauté active et ses ressources abondantes qui soutiennent l’apprentissage continu. Ruby favorise les bonnes pratiques en développement, ce qui en fait un choix stratégique pour les développeurs souhaitant se perfectionner. Plongez dans cet article pour découvrir pourquoi choisir une entreprise spécialisée dans Ruby peut garantir des produits numériques de qualité exceptionnelle, et comment ce langage pourrait être la clé de votre succès en développement numérique.

1. Les avantages de Ruby pour la création de produits numériques

Ruby est souvent sous-estimé dans le monde de la programmation numérique, pourtant, ses avantages pour la création de produits numériques sont considérables. En tant que professionnel cherchant à améliorer vos compétences, vous vous demandez peut-être : pourquoi choisir Ruby ? La réponse réside dans sa flexibilité, sa facilité d’utilisation et sa capacité à accélérer le développement.

Flexibilité et Adaptabilité : Ruby offre une grande flexibilité grâce à sa syntaxe claire et concise, ce qui permet aux développeurs de s’adapter rapidement aux changements de projet. Un développeur expérimenté peut facilement ajouter ou supprimer des fonctionnalités sans compromettre la qualité du code. Imaginez travailler sur un projet complexe où les spécifications évoluent constamment. Avec Ruby, ces changements sont gérés avec fluidité, réduisant le stress et augmentant l’efficacité.

Facilité d’Utilisation : L’un des atouts majeurs de Ruby est sa simplicité. Sa syntaxe est proche du langage naturel, ce qui facilite l’apprentissage et l’utilisation, même pour ceux qui ne sont pas des experts en programmation. Cette caractéristique en fait un choix idéal pour les équipes multidisciplinaires où tout le monde, des concepteurs aux développeurs, peut participer activement au processus de développement. Par exemple, une startup technologique a pu réduire de moitié le temps de formation des nouveaux employés grâce à Ruby, permettant ainsi une mise en production plus rapide.

Accélération du Développement : Le cadre de travail Ruby on Rails, souvent associé à Ruby, est réputé pour sa capacité à accélérer le développement des applications web. Il propose une structure par défaut qui permet de développer rapidement des produits complexes. Une anecdote populaire parmi les développeurs est celle d’une entreprise qui a réussi à passer de l’idée à la mise en production en seulement trois mois, un exploit qui aurait pris bien plus de temps avec d’autres langages de programmation.

En conclusion, Ruby se distingue par sa capacité à transformer des idées en produits numériques fonctionnels avec une efficacité remarquable. Pour ceux qui cherchent à optimiser leur processus de développement, adopter Ruby pourrait bien être la clé. En choisissant une entreprise qui comprend ces avantages et les applique, vous vous assurez non seulement un développement rapide et efficace, mais également une qualité de produit qui répond aux exigences les plus élevées.

 

three men sitting while using laptops and watching man beside whiteboard
Photo par Austin Distel on Unsplash

2. Améliorer ses compétences en développement avec Ruby

Pour quiconque souhaite véritablement améliorer ses compétences en développement de produits numériques, se tourner vers le développement avec Ruby peut être une décision extrêmement judicieuse. Voici pourquoi.

Ruby, avec sa syntaxe claire et concise, permet de se concentrer davantage sur la résolution des problèmes plutôt que sur la lutte contre le code. Apprendre à maîtriser cet outil puissant peut rapidement transformer un novice en un développeur plus confiant et efficace. Voici quelques raisons pour lesquelles Ruby est un excellent choix pour booster vos compétences :

Facilité d’apprentissage : Ruby est souvent salué pour sa syntaxe intuitive et lisible. Les développeurs qui l’adoptent constatent qu’ils peuvent écrire du code propre et fonctionnel avec moins de lignes. Cela signifie que les débutants peuvent rapidement progresser dans leur compréhension et leur utilisation du langage.

Communauté active et ressources abondantes : L’une des grandes forces de Ruby est sa communauté dynamique. Avec des milliers de développeurs partageant des bibliothèques open-source, des tutoriels et des forums d’entraide, vous ne serez jamais à court de ressources pour approfondir vos connaissances.

Frameworks robustes : Par exemple, Ruby on Rails, un framework web basé sur Ruby, est reconnu pour sa capacité à accélérer le processus de développement. Grâce à ses conventions plutôt qu’à des configurations complexes, il permet de créer des applications web complètes rapidement et efficacement.

Prenons l’exemple d’une petite entreprise qui a choisi d’utiliser Ruby pour développer son application web de gestion de projet. En l’espace de quelques mois, non seulement l’application était opérationnelle, mais l’équipe de développement a également constaté une amélioration notable de ses compétences. La simplicité et la puissance de Ruby ont permis à l’équipe de se concentrer sur l’amélioration des fonctionnalités et de l’expérience utilisateur, au lieu de se perdre dans des détails techniques complexes.

De plus, Ruby encourage les bonnes pratiques, comme le développement orienté tests (TDD), ce qui améliore la qualité générale du code. Cela signifie que les développeurs qui s’initient à Ruby acquièrent non seulement des compétences techniques, mais aussi une approche méthodique du développement logiciel.

En conclusion, si vous cherchez à enrichir vos compétences en création de produits numériques, Ruby se présente comme une option incontournable. Non seulement il vous offre les outils pour réussir, mais il vous accompagne également dans votre parcours d’apprentissage grâce à une communauté engagée et des ressources inestimables. Pourquoi ne pas essayer et voir par vous-même les avantages que Ruby peut apporter à votre carrière numérique ?

woman in yellow tank top using macbook
Photo par Louise Viallesoubranne on Unsplash

Conclusion

Ruby se révèle être un allié incontournable pour quiconque souhaite exceller dans la création de produits numériques. Imaginez un langage qui offre à la fois flexibilité et simplicité, permettant de transformer rapidement des idées en réalités tangibles. C’est précisément ce que Ruby promet aux entreprises et aux développeurs. Avec une syntaxe claire et intuitive, il n’est pas seulement accessible, mais aussi incroyablement puissant pour gérer des projets en constante évolution.

Mais est-ce tout? Absolument pas! Ruby on Rails renforce cette promesse en fournissant une structure par défaut qui accélère le développement d’applications web complexes. Les équipes peuvent collaborer plus efficacement, réduisant ainsi le temps de formation et augmentant la productivité. Choisir une expertise dans le domaine de Ruby, c’est garantir un développement sans heurts et un produit final conforme aux normes les plus élevées.

Enrichir vos compétences en développement grâce à Ruby ne se limite pas à l’apprentissage d’un nouveau langage. C’est une opportunité de rejoindre une communauté dynamique, regorgeant de ressources et de tutoriels qui facilitent l’ascension rapide des novices vers la maîtrise. Les bonnes pratiques, telles que le développement orienté tests, sont au cœur de ce langage, assurant un code de haute qualité et robuste.

Alors, pourquoi ne pas explorer davantage ce monde fascinant? Ruby n’est pas juste un outil, c’est une révolution dans la manière de concevoir et de développer des produits numériques. Plongez dans cet univers innovant et découvrez comment ce langage peut transformer votre approche du développement!

Crédits: Photo par Souvik Banerjee on Unsplash

Gabriel Liu
Gabriel Liu

Je suis Gabriel Liu, développeur web passionné et expert en technologies modernes. Sur mon blog, je partage des conseils et des informations pour vous guider dans le monde du développement web. Mon objectif est de vous aider à comprendre comment des formations spécialisées peuvent transformer votre carrière et améliorer vos compétences. À travers des tutoriels et des analyses, je vous offre des ressources claires et pratiques pour vous orienter vers les meilleures formations et vous préparer à exceller dans le domaine du développement web.

Articles: 111